<span style="color: #222222;">In a first of its kind, the civic-run Nair hospital in Mumbai successfully completed 302 deliveries of Covid-19 positive women. The birth of the 302nd baby yesterday spread cheer in the Nair hospital. Starting in April, the Covid-exclusive Nair Hospital created a ward especially for covid positive pregnant mothers and is delivering 12-15 babies every day. Significantly, doctors said, none of the babies born in the last two months have tested positive at the time of birth.<br />''<br />''AIR correspondent reports, over 300 healthy babies, including triplets and a pair of twins, were born to around 302 covid-19 positive mothers, since the centre performed its first delivery on 14th April. The Nair hospital, located at Mumbai Central, was declared a covid only hospital on 18th April and eventually, set up a large 120-bedded ward for Covid-positive pregnant women.<br />''<br />''Dr Surbhi Rathi, professor of paediatrics, said at any point of time, the ward has about 60 women who have just delivered their babies and 30 women who are about to deliver. Eight obstetricians, under Dr Neeraj Mahajan, nodal in-charge for the centre for positive mothers, work round-the-clock in six-hour shifts, with two doctors to each shift. Dr Sushma Malik, head of paediatrics, Gynaecologist said a few babies have tested Covid-positive about five to six days after delivery. But, it was more due to the handling of those babies by multiple relatives. However, she added that these babies too have recovered. Ultimately, all babies born at the hospital have been Covid-negative at birth and at discharge.<br />''<br />''Doctors said utmost care is taken at every step, such as wearing personal protective equipment (PPE) during the delivery and disinfecting areas after every delivery, while also allowing mothers to breastfeed their newborns. Mothers are asked to maintain strict hand and respiratory hygiene. Dr Neeraj Mahajan said out of the 302 deliveries, 189 were normal deliveries while 113 deliveries were carried out through c-section. While 254 mothers have been discharged so far.&nbsp;</span><br />
